Of the three types of fuel injection, the direct injection has the
capability of being the most efficient.  The air/fuel mixture can be
precisely adjusted for each individual cylinder and for each
individual power stroke.

Throttle body injection is the least precise of the three.  It is
basically just a computer controlled carb that uses a injection jet
instead of a metering jet.  It's better than a carburetor but not by
much.

Multi-****t injection places one injector in the manifold runner to
each cylinder.  This is a better scheme that allows more precision but
it is limited on how much the mixture can be leaned out before
pre-ignition occurs.

Direct injection allows placing a rich fuel/air mixture around the
sparkplug and a much leaner mixture in the rest of the cylinder.  By
the time the flame front moves out to the rest of the cylinder, the
piston has moved past top dead center and the much faster burn rate of
a lean mixture won't hurt the engine.
